Custom Software Development In New York 2025

Custom Software Development In New York 2025
Custom Software Development In New York 2025

In this modern era, most companies use different software and applications for the automation of their daily tasks. Companies hire different tech firms. The firms design and create custom software. They do this according to the needs and requirements of the clients. Software development is considered a complex task. Clients have various demands. Tech firms have to make custom software for them. In 2025, custom software development in New York will be more crucial than ever for enterprises of any size. Companies are looking for software solutions that are customized to their specific demands. Businesses use custom software. Their programs have been modified to their needs. This makes operations run more smoothly and efficiently. In New York, many experienced developers can build these special software solutions. They help firms stay competitive in a fast market.

What Is Custom Software Development?

Custom app development is creating software. It is made to meet the needs of a certain user or business. Generic, off-the-shelf software is for a wide range of users. Custom software is different. It is made to fit the needs, workflows, and goals of an individual or organization. This software ensures that all features match the user’s needs. It makes jobs easier and faster.

Different Types Of Custom Software

There are several types of custom software that fulfill the diverse needs of different companies. Some of the widely used custom software are described below.

Enterprise Resource Planning (ERP)

ERP software functions as a central hub, connecting all areas of an organization! It is a complete tool for managing and combining many departments and services. It includes finance, human resources, supply chain, and customer connections. They are all part of a single system. ERP software simplifies tasks. It automates operations and gives real-time insights. This lets organizations make better choices, save money, and boost productivity. It’s like a conductor managing all the diverse aspects of a corporation, assuring harmony and productivity.

CRM Softwares

CRM software is a tool. It lets organizations manage and improve their connections with current and future consumers. It combines customer information, tracks communications, and handles sales prospects in one location. This helps firms keep organized, give better customer service, and develop deeper relationships. CRM software may also help analyze customer data. It finds patterns and possibilities. This makes it a great tool for boosting sales and customer satisfaction.

CMS Softwares

CMS software allows individuals to design, maintain, and update websites without knowing how to code. A CMS allows users to easily add and change text, graphics, and other material on their website using a simple interface. This lets anyone, even those without tech skills, keep their website up-to-date. It also helps keep it visually appealing. WordPress, Joomla, and Drupal are popular content management systems (CMS). These technologies are a big help for bloggers, corporations, and organizations. They need to update their web material often.

Supply Chain Management Software

Supply Chain Management (SCM) software eases and manages the movement of goods, services, and information. It goes from raw resources to end users. It acts as a conductor. It ensures that all supply chain activities run flawlessly. These activities include demand planning, inventory management, transportation, and logistics. Businesses can use SCM software to automate tasks. They can also get real-time insights and make data-driven choices. This helps them to raise productivity and cut costs.

HRM Softwares

Human Resource Management (HRM) software functions similarly to a virtual HR assistant! It lets you handle employee data, payroll, benefits, attendance, and performance. You can do all this on one platform. HRM software automates tasks. These include things like recruitment, onboarding, and compliance. They let HR teams focus on strategy. It also offers self-service portals for employees. They use them to view their information, request time off, and talk to coworkers. HRM software improves efficiency. It lowers errors and boosts employee engagement. It is a vital tool for organizations of all sizes.

E-Commerce Softwares

E-commerce software is a platform. It helps businesses sell items and services online. It lets businesses build and run an online store. Customers can browse products, add them to a cart, and make secure payments. The program does many things. It includes inventory management, payment processing, order tracking, and customer care. This lets businesses manage their online operations well. It lets customers shop from anywhere. Examples of E-commerce software are the following:

  • Shopify
  • WooCommerce
  • Magento
  • BigCommerce
  • Squarespace Commerce
  • Wix eCommerce
  • PrestaShop
  • OpenCart
  • Salesforce Commerce Cloud
  • Volusion

Custom Mobile Applications

Custom mobile software refers to apps. They are designed to meet a company’s or individual’s unique needs. These apps are designed for special difficulties or needs. Off-the-shelf applications may not completely meet them. Custom mobile software can expedite procedures, increase productivity, and improve user experience by incorporating customized functionalities that are closely aligned with the organization’s operations or the individual’s preferences. They are designed to run on mobile devices such as smartphones and tablets, providing flexibility and accessibility to meet specific user requirements, such as internal corporate activities, customer contacts, or specialized services.

What Is Custom Software Development Process?

The personalized system development process is one of the unique software development services. In this process, developers or firms design and make custom software. They do this for startups and big businesses. This procedure also provides custom software solutions to individuals or the whole firm. The product development method undergoes the below-mentioned steps:

  1. The first step is the planning for digital transformation. During this early phase, requirements are gathered through meetings, workshops, and customer interviews. The goal is to understand the client’s software requirements. Also, their goals, business needs, and expectations.
  2. Once the team has the requirements, they plan the software’s architecture and design. This means specifying the system’s architecture. It also means the database’s structure, the user interface’s design, and the tech needs.
  3. During the development phase, the actual software coding begins. Developers create code based on design criteria, employing relevant programming languages and frameworks. This stage also involves unit testing, which helps to find and address errors early on.
  4. Software developers rigorously test the program. This ensures that it works properly and meets the client’s needs.
  5. Functional testing ensures that features work as planned, performance testing evaluates speed and responsiveness, and user acceptability testing involves stakeholders assessing the program in a real-world environment.
  6. Testing is done by the development team. The program is authorized. Then, it is deployed to production.
  7. After deployment, the software enters the maintenance phase.

All these steps work to create and maintain scalable software.

Benefits Of Custom Software Development

Custom software solutions and mobile app development have several perks. Firstly, the development companies in New York can expand their business with these tech services. Tailored software can automate people’s work routines, which will save time and energy. Some of the main advantages are listed below.


In custom software development, the application can be made in stages. This suits the business’s development. It makes new features easy to add. It also lets the database grow. It can handle more users without extra computing. It also shows that businesses can adjust quickly to change. They can grow steadily, which helps them expand.

Integration With Existing Systems

Custom software fits the current systems and tech in a certain organization. Integration facilitates faster information transfers, reduces redundancy, and makes cooperation between different departments or functions efficient. It guarantees the proper IT framework to run operations throughout departments and organizations.

Improved Efficiency

Custom software allows the organization to reduce manual labor and mistakes. It does this for routine tasks and activities that it does often. It boosts productivity and flow. It lets staffing focus on core work instead of mundane tasks.

Enhanced Security

Custom software development pays particular attention to the required and necessary security features that correspond with the field and organizational standards. Security includes protection measures. These measures are things like data encryption and user authentication. The software also has frequent updates. They stop unauthorized exposure of data to risks.


Tailoring a system costs a bit more at first than buying existing software. But, in the long run, it has lower costs to own. Custom software has no licensing costs. You may need third-party software to do the same tasks. Or it can serve as a substitute. These instruments have licensing costs. Using off-the-shelf software also helps prevent problems like system failures or other related issues that could lead to significant financial losses.

Competitive Advantage

Custom software can add a competitive edge. It does this by bringing valuable features, abilities, and interfaces to customers. These changes improve service. They also make customers happier and boost the company’s image. This puts the company ahead of its rivals.

Ownership And Control

Custom software also has an advantage. Organizations own and control it. They can outline the right plan for its development and the timing for improvements. This allows companies to reduce interaction with outside vendors for this type of software, and it allows the organization to manage how and what particular features within the software serve up specific organizational objectives.

Support And Maintenance

However, it’s worth emphasizing that support and maintenance are included in the custom software. The software can meet business needs well. It can also adapt to new needs. It can be improved to run better and boost productivity.

Adaptability And Innovation

In custom software development, the organization uses innovation. It makes the vision real. It provides fast feedback and improves apps quickly. This can help companies respond to changes in the market, customers’ needs, and new tech. It supports continuous improvement and improvement activity, as well as innovation initiatives that progress business.


How Much Does Custom Software Development Cost?

Personalized system development costs can vary greatly depending on a number of factors, including project complexity, software size, desired features and functions, technology stack, and the development team’s rates and location. Small projects with basic functions may start at a few thousand dollars. Larger, more complex projects might cost tens of thousands to hundreds of thousands of dollars or more. The cost usually includes fees for planning, design, and development. It also covers testing, deployment, and ongoing maintenance and support. Businesses must budget properly. They must focus on features based on their immediate needs against long-term goals. This is key to managing costs and ensuring the software meets their needs.

Custom Software Development Is The Difficult Process In New York?

Custom software development in New York, as in any major city or region, can bring both obstacles and opportunities. The difficulty of the procedure is determined by a variety of factors, including the project’s complexity, the availability of competent developers, commitment to timetables and budgets, and client-developer expectations compatibility. New York is a city of technology and innovation. It has many developers and IT specialists. They can help with the development process. However, the competitive market and greater cost of living in New York may have an impact on total project costs. Good communication, thorough planning, and picking the right partner are essential. They are key for managing obstacles and creating unique software in New York.

Like it? Share with your friends!